Write the standard equation for the circle whose center is at ​(6​,2​) and whose radius is 2.

Answers

Answer:

[tex](x - 6)^2 + (y - 2)^2 = 2^2[/tex].

Step-by-step explanation:

In general, let [tex](a,\, b)[/tex] denote the center of a given circle. Let [tex]r[/tex] denote the radius of that circle. The standard equation for that circle would be:

[tex](x - a)^2 + (y - b)^2 = r^2[/tex].

The circle in this question is centered at [tex](6,\, 2)[/tex].  

[tex]6[/tex] is the [tex]x[/tex]-coordinate of the center of this circle. [tex]a = 6[/tex].[tex]2[/tex] is the [tex]y[/tex]-coordinate of the center of this circle. [tex]b = 2[/tex].

The radius of this circle is [tex]2[/tex]. Therefore, [tex]r = 2[/tex].

Hence, the standard equation for this circle would be:

[tex](x - 6)^2 + (y - 2)^2 = 2^2[/tex].

According to a recent survey, 73% of all customers will return to the same grocery store. Suppose 14 customers are selected at random, what is the probability that: (Round probabilities to 4 decimal places and the expected customers to 2 decimal places)

Answers

This question is incomplete, the complete question is;

According to a recent survey, 73% of all customers will return to the same grocery store. Suppose 14 customers are selected at random, what is the probability that: (Round probabilities to 4 decimal places and the expected customers to 2 decimal places)

a) All 14 will return?

b) How many customers would be expected to return to the store ?

Answer:

a) the probability that All 14 will return is 0.0122

b) The number of customers that would be expected to return to the store is 13.27

Step-by-step explanation:

Given the data in the question;

p = 73% = 0.73

sample size n = 14

a)  the probability that All 14 will return;

P( x = 14 ) = ⁿCₓ × Pˣ × [tex]( 1 - P)^{n-x[/tex]

we substitute

P( x = 14 ) = ¹⁴C₁₄ × (0.73)¹⁴ × [tex]( 1 - 0.73)^{(14-14)[/tex]

P( x = 14 ) = [ 14! / ( 14! × ( 14 - 14)!) ] ×  (0.73)¹⁴ × [tex]( 0.27)^{0[/tex]

P( x = 14 ) = 1 × 0.0122045 × [tex]( 0.27)^{0[/tex]

P( x = 14 ) = 1 × 0.0122045 × 1

P( x = 14 ) = 0.0122045 ≈ 0.0122 { 4 decimal place }

Therefore, the probability that All 14 will return is 0.0122

b) Expected Customers;

E(x) = n × p

we substitute

E(x) = 14 × 0.73

E(x) =  13.27  { 2 decimal place }

Therefore, The number of customers that would be expected to return to the store is 13.27
